We're a brand new theatre company called the ShakesQueer Ensemble started by two University of Minnesota alumni committed to cultivating queer, diverse and accessible spaces for storytelling. Our inaugural production will be Twelfth Night (Or What You Will) and it will take place in August on a homemade stage in our Uptown backyard with a cast of ten Twin Cities actors. Our goal is to highlight the beauty and existence of queerness across history and in Shakespeare's cannon by having queer actors from our own community tell these stories and emphasize the surprising relevancy of classical text in modern times.
